Wilcox Premium Belgian Chocolate ice cream recalled for potential Listeria contamination
Wilcox Premium Belgian Chocolate ice cream may be contaminated with Listeria monocytogenes. Affected consumers in Vermont, New Hampshire, Massachusetts, and New York should discard the product.

Plain-English summary
Wilcox Ice Cream is recalling Wilcox Premium Belgian Chocolate ice cream in 1.5 quart, quart, pint, and one-gallon sizes due to potential contamination with Listeria monocytogenes, a bacterium that can cause serious illness.
The recalled products have Best By/Sell By dates from September 14, 2024 through November 14, 2024. A total of 19.31 tons of product have been distributed.
The affected products were distributed in Vermont, New Hampshire, Massachusetts, and New York. Consumers in these states who have purchased this product should not consume it.
Consumers should discard the recalled ice cream or return it to the point of purchase. Persons who have consumed the product and developed symptoms of Listeria infection should seek medical attention and inform their doctor about the potential exposure.
